Jtag 360 Will Not Power On When Lpt Cable Pluged Into Computer?
« on: January 26, 2010, 02:40:00 PM »

this is a xenon jp board, i soldiered all the cables, check with multimeter for bridges/cold soldiers. the system turns on fine but when i plug the lpt cable into my computer it does not turn on at all. i am using the "new xenon pinouts" i have re done all the wired and check twice. i am using 2 switching diods for jtag, none for lpt and the 5 330 resisters on lpt.. anyone have any clue?

its not supposed to turn on with the lpt cable plugged into the pc.  you read/write the nand wilst the 360 is powered off but has the psu plugged in.  shouldnt the lpt cable have 100 ohm resistors on there and a diode?

Yep - if the LPT is plugged into your PC, then the 360 won't boot. You should be using (dependant on your PC LPT port), 100ohm resistors + switching diode for LPT, and Switching diodes for the JTAG wiring.
